EAST RUTHERFORD, N.J. -- The New York Giants have placed rookie safety Darian Thompson on injured reserve with a foot injury that will require surgery.It was one of four moves the Giants announced Wednesday. Offensive lineman Adam Gettis has been signed off the practice squad with left guard Justin Pugh expected to miss up to a month with a sprained right knee.The team also signed receivers Kevin Norwood and DaRon Brown to their practice squad.A third-round draft pick, Thompson earned a starting job in training camp despite missing two preseason games with a shoulder injury. He played in the season opener in Dallas and started the victory against New Orleans the following week, but hurt his foot and never played again.Gettis, a five-year veteran, has spent the entire season on the Giants practice squad. The scores were certainly eye-popping last week at Maryland.The sixth-ranked womens basketball team won its two exhibition games by an average of 127.5 points, including shutting out Bluefield State in the second half of the 146-17 rout on Nov. 2.A mismatch of record proportions for sure, yet the Big Blue arent crying foul. In fact, coach Todd Fong would love an opportunity to play the Terrapins again.You have to think big picture here. Sure, look at it on the surface and you see the score and wonder what is going on? Fong said in an interview with The Associated Press on Monday. But you have to understand the behind-the-scene things. Ive known (Maryland coach) Brenda (Frese) for 12 years. I told her when I got to coach a team Id love to play her and she gave us the chance. She didnt have to do that.The Terrapins werent the only team with blowout victories last week, although their Division II and III opponents were a combined 2-47 last year.No. 21 DePaul won its two games against local Chicago NAIA teams in dominant fashion. So did No. 3 UConn. Second-ranked Baylor struggled in its first exhibition game before winning by 89 points on Monday night.So why play these games as opposed to a closed scrimmage against another ranked team?It gets out some of the jitters, Frese said. Weve played closed scrimmages in the past, but our team treated it like a scrimmage. There were no fans in the stands, no nervousness, no anxiousness. In our exhibition games, we have six freshmen this year, you can put fans in the stands, do your pregame routine.Bruno agreed with Frese about how exhibition games can be valuable to get your team ready for the upcoming season regardless of the opponent.The reason we play them is that I want to be able to play with the lights on and have the players have game-day experience. Thats a big deal to have game day experience, Bruno said. What is it like to have to go to pregame shootaround? Whats it like to be in school when you have a game? I get my freshmen time on the floor.
